Summary

Suitable for squash players who want to improve their game and benefit from advice on match tactics, this title covers the basics and develops your game in a step-by-step manner to include advanced shots and matchplay.

"If you're really interested in improving your game, this book could become as essential to your practice sessions as your racket" Squash World
Ian McKenzie began his squash career as a player and coach in New Zealand. Since moving to the UK he has had a wide coach experience at all levels including international players. He is the author of The Squash Workshop for Crowood. Resident - Bristol
